Support for Windows Vista Service Pack 1 (SP1) ends on July 12, 2011. To continue receiving security updates for Windows, make sure you're running Windows Vista with Service Pack 2 (SP2). For more information, refer to this Microsoft web page: Support is ending for some versions of Windows
We know about an issue that affects a limited scope of computers on which all the following conditions are true:
Windows XP Service Pack 3 is installed.
An old version of Windows Script Host 5.6 was manually installed.
Note By default, Windows XP Service Pack 3 installs Windows Script Host 5.7. This known issue is limited to computers on which an earlier version of Windows Script Host was manually installed, even though you do not have to do this.
On computers that are affected by this known issue, this security update may not install because an unexpected version of Vbscript.dll is present. In order to install this security update on Windows XP Service Pack 3, the version of the Vbscript.dll file must be 5.7 as a minimum.
To resolve this known issue on a computer that is running Windows XP Service Pack 3, and the version of the Vbscript.dll file is version 5.6, use one of the following methods, as appropriate for the version of Windows Internet Explorer that is installed on the computer.
For Internet Explorer 6
Restore Vbscript.dll to an expected file version.
To restore Vbscript.dll to version 5.7, do one of the following:
Download and install the KB951978 Script Engine update for Windows XP:
Script output is not displayed as expected when you run VBScript or JScript scripts in Windows Vista Service Pack 1, in Windows Server 2008, or in Windows XP Service Pack 3
Note If you have enabled automatic updates, you will be offered this update automatically.
Upgrade to Internet Explorer 8. For more information about how to obtain Internet Explorer 8, visit the following Microsoft Web site:
After you have successfully restored Vbscript.dll to an expected version as outlined here, install the VBScript 5.7 security update for Windows XP Service Pack 3 (KB981349) as described in Security Bulletin MS10-022.
Note This security update will be offered through Automatic Updates if the version of Vbscript.dll is at least 5.7.0.0.
For Internet Explorer 7
Restore Vbscript.dll to an expected file version.
To restore Vbscript.dll to version 5.7, do one of the following:
Download and install the KB951978 Script Engine update for Windows XP:
Script output is not displayed as expected when you run VBScript or JScript scripts in Windows Vista Service Pack 1, in Windows Server 2008, or in Windows XP Service Pack 3
Note If you have enabled automatic updates, you will be offered this update automatically.
Upgrade to Internet Explorer 8. For more information about how to obtain Internet Explorer 8, visit the following Microsoft Web site:
Note If you have enabled automatic updates, you will be offered this update automatically.
Uninstall Internet Explorer 7, and then reinstall Internet Explorer 7.
Install the security update.
After you have successfully restored Vbscript.dll to an expected version as outlined here, install the VBScript 5.7 security update for Windows XP Service Pack 3 (KB981349) as described in Security Bulletin MS10-022.
Note If you have enabled automatic updates, you will be offered this update automatically.
For Internet Explorer 8
If you have Internet Explorer 8 installed, and you have automatic updates enabled, you will be offered the correct update automatically, and you do not have to take any additional action. If you have to manually install this security update, download and install the VBScript 5.8 security update for Windows XP Service Pack 3 (KB981349) as described in Security Bulletin MS10-022.
To install this security update, you must have Microsoft Visual Basic Scripting Edition (VBScript) 5.8 installed on the computer.
VBScript 5.8 is installed by the following:
Internet Explorer 8.0
Windows 7 (x86-based and x64-based)
Windows Server 2008 R2 (x64-based and Itanium-based)
To determine the version of VBScript installed on the computer, follow these steps:
Open Windows
Explorer.
Locate the following directory:
%systemroot%
\System32
Right-click the Vbscript.dll file, and then click
Properties.
Click the Details tab to view the
File Version field.
If the file version starts with 5.8, for example
5.8.6001.18702, VBScript 5.8 is installed on the computer.
Removal information
To remove this security update, do one of the following:
Use the Add or Remove Programs item or the Programs and Features item in Control Panel.
Use the Spuninst.exe utility that is located in the %Windir%\$NTUninstallKB981332$\Spuninst folder.
WUSA.exe does not support uninstalling updates. To uninstall an update that was installed by WUSA, click Control Panel, and then click Security. Under Windows Update, click View installed updates and select from the list of updates.
Restart information
You may have to restart the computer after you apply this security update.
The English (United States) version of this security update has the file attributes (or later file attributes) that are listed in the following table. The dates and times for these files are listed in Coordinated Universal Time (UTC). When you view the file information, it is converted to local time. To find the difference between UTC and local time, use the Time Zone tab in the Date and Time item in Control Panel.
For all supported x86-based versions of Internet Explorer 8, Windows XP SP2 and Windows XP SP3
Collapse this tableExpand this table
File name
File version
File size
Date
Time
Platform
SP requirement
Service branch
Vbscript.dll
5.8.6001.23000
420,352
10-Mar-2010
06:15
x86
SP3
SP3GDR
Vbscript.dll
5.8.6001.23000
420,352
10-Mar-2010
06:18
x86
SP3
SP3QFE
For all supported x86-based versions of Internet Explorer 8 and Windows Server 2003 SP2
Collapse this tableExpand this table
File name
File version
File size
Date
Time
Platform
SP requirement
Service branch
Vbscript.dll
5.8.6001.23000
420,352
09-Mar-2010
13:19
x86
SP2
SP2GDR
Vbscript.dll
5.8.6001.23000
420,352
09-Mar-2010
13:29
x86
SP2
SP2QFE
For all supported x64-based versions of Internet Explorer 8, Windows Server 2003 SP2 and Windows XP Professional
Collapse this tableExpand this table
File name
File version
File size
Date
Time
Platform
SP requirement
Service branch
Vbscript.dll
5.8.6001.23000
612,864
10-Mar-2010
03:05
x64
SP2
SP2GDR
Wvbscript.dll
5.8.6001.23000
420,352
10-Mar-2010
03:05
x86
SP2
SP2GDR\WOW
Vbscript.dll
5.8.6001.23000
612,864
10-Mar-2010
02:56
x64
SP2
SP2QFE
Wvbscript.dll
5.8.6001.23000
420,352
10-Mar-2010
02:56
x86
SP2
SP2QFE\WOW
For all supported x86-based versions of Internet Explorer 8, Windows Vista, Windows Vista SP1, Windows Vista SP2, Windows Server 2008 and Windows Server 2008 SP2
Collapse this tableExpand this table
File name
File version
File size
Date
Time
Platform
Vbscript.dll
5.8.6001.18909
420,352
05-Mar-2010
14:01
x86
Vbscript.dll
5.8.6001.23000
420,352
05-Mar-2010
22:19
x86
For all supported x64-based versions of Internet Explorer 8 on Windows Vista, Windows Vista SP1, Windows Vista SP2, Windows Server 2008 and Windows Server 2008 SP2
Collapse this tableExpand this table
File name
File version
File size
Date
Time
Platform
Vbscript.dll
5.8.6001.18909
612,864
05-Mar-2010
14:32
x64
Vbscript.dll
5.8.6001.23000
612,864
05-Mar-2010
23:03
x64
Vbscript.dll
5.8.6001.18909
420,352
05-Mar-2010
14:01
x86
Vbscript.dll
5.8.6001.23000
420,352
05-Mar-2010
22:19
x86
For all supported x86-based versions of Windows 7
Collapse this tableExpand this table
File name
File version
File size
Date
Time
Platform
Vbscript.dll
5.8.7600.16546
427,520
08-Mar-2010
21:33
x86
Vbscript.dll
5.8.7600.20662
427,520
08-Mar-2010
21:39
x86
For all supported x64-based versions of Windows 7 and Windows Server 2008 R2
Collapse this tableExpand this table
File name
File version
File size
Date
Time
Platform
Vbscript.dll
5.8.7600.16546
612,352
08-Mar-2010
21:59
x64
Vbscript.dll
5.8.7600.20662
612,352
08-Mar-2010
22:11
x64
Vbscript.dll
5.8.7600.16546
427,520
08-Mar-2010
21:33
x86
Vbscript.dll
5.8.7600.20662
427,520
08-Mar-2010
21:39
x86
For all supported Itanium-based versions of Windows Server 2008 R2
Collapse this tableExpand this table
File name
File version
File size
Date
Time
Platform
Vbscript.dll
5.8.7600.16546
1,158,656
08-Mar-2010
20:54
IA-64
Vbscript.dll
5.8.7600.20662
1,158,656
08-Mar-2010
21:01
IA-64
Vbscript.dll
5.8.7600.16546
427,520
08-Mar-2010
21:33
x86
Vbscript.dll
5.8.7600.20662
427,520
08-Mar-2010
21:39
x86
Additional file information
Additional files for all supported x86-based versions of Internet Explorer 8, Windows Vista, Windows Vista SP1, Windows Vista SP2, Windows Server 2008 and Windows Server 2008 SP2
Additional files for all supported x64-based versions of Internet Explorer 8 on Windows Vista, Windows Vista SP1, Windows Vista SP2, Windows Server 2008 and Windows Server 2008 SP2